    Wanting to try a RT178 or RT188

    I'm wanting to give the ranger tin a go. I'm finally leaving my 1972 Kenzie Kraft lol. I have questions on stability for a big boy. I'm 300# plus.
    my dads 19 ft Xpress handles me well. Just curious on how the Rangers do with that much weight.

    300 lbs will not be an issue. I'm 6' 4" and pushing 300 and my tournament partner is 240-250. Very stable platform to fish from by myself or with him in the front of the boat. Hopefully you can find someone close by to get out in a RT with. My dealer actually did a on the water boat show this summer. They had 10-12 different boats for people to get in to check out and even test drive. I had lots of questions since I was going from a 198VX glass Ranger to a tin boat. But being able to get out in one and drive it answered them all.
